Output 7c12a43f226f6e0a5d6bd03573b65f138ea8bfeac72d5868d6c7e8a81b170212:53

value
26805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0b572f4f90bc4e3e5da82e09419773143bf259 OP_EQUAL
address
3EjN8vztoEbUhLaen4idM7HAmDbiBRC1wp
transaction
7c12a43f226f6e0a5d6bd03573b65f138ea8bfeac72d5868d6c7e8a81b170212
spent
true